Freddie Mac and Fannie Mae may gobble up over 300 billion dollars

October 21st, 2010 No Commented

Categorized Under: Business

The US government has estimated the overall loss projection for the housing majors Freddie Mac and Fannie Mae to hit over 300 billion US dollars by the end of next year, in a worst case scenario. That would indeed depend on the housing sector remaining weak and also on the assumption that the unemployment levels would only move down slowly.
If the globe gets into one more recession or if there is some sort of shakeout in the US finances, which can be triggered by China or by Japan, then the loss for these housing majors might shoot up further which has not been factored in.
